About Port of Ter Heijde
Ter Heijde is a small harbor located on the coast of South Holland, Netherlands. It serves as a local fishing port and is accessible to small vessels.
Background
Ter Heijde is a village in the Dutch province of South Holland. It is a part of the municipality of Westland, and lies about 6 km southwest of The Hague.Current Conditions
